The Role of Residential Door Specialists
Residential door specialists are professionals trained to assist homeowners in picking, setting up, and keeping various types of doors. Their competence encompasses understanding the characteristics of various materials (such as wood, steel, fiberglass, and glass), door designs, security functions, and energy performance considerations.
Services Offered by Door Specialists
Consultation and Design
Examining client requirements and preferences.Supplying recommendations based on architectural style and performance.Designing custom doors to fulfill particular requirements.
Sales and Distribution
Providing a variety of door types and brands.Sourcing top quality products for residential use.Showing item features and benefits.
Installation Services
Professional installation to make sure doors are fitted correctly.Ensuring doors are weather-stripped for energy effectiveness.Training property owners on proper door maintenance.
Repair work and Maintenance
Detecting and fixing common door concerns (e.g., positioning, lock issues).Routine upkeep services, such as lubrication and weatherproofing.Replacement parts sourcing and installation.Typical Types of Residential Doors
Residential door specialists use different kinds of doors, each serving distinct purposes and contributing differently to a home's visual and security. Below are some common types of residential doors:
Door TypeDescriptionTypical MaterialsFeaturesEntry DoorsFront doors that create the first impression of a home.Wood, fiberglass, steelDecorative aspects, insulationInterior DoorsDoors used within the home to different spaces.Hollow core, solid woodSoundproofing, sliding choicesPatio DoorsDoors that open to outdoor spaces, allowing natural light and access.Sliding glass, French doorsEnergy effectiveness, security locksStorm DoorsProtective doors positioned in front of entry doors to protect from elements.Aluminum, glassSupport, energy performanceGarage DoorsDoors that supply access to garages, often automated.Steel, woodInsulation, automated openersChoosing the Right Residential Door Specialist

Q: What are common products utilized for residential doors?A: Common materials consist of wood, fiberglass, and steel, each offering special advantages in regards to aesthetic appeals, security, and energy effectiveness.

Q: How do I keep my residential doors?A: Regular maintenance includes lubricating hinges, cleaning surfaces, examining seals, and making sure positioning for proper function.

Q: When should I think about replacing my doors?A: Consider replacement if doors reveal signs of warping, harmed surface areas, poor insulation, or out-of-date designs that no longer meet your needs.

Q: Can I tailor my doors?A: Yes, many residential door specialists offer custom style services to create doors tailored to your aesthetic and functional choices.

Q: Is professional installation required?A: Professional installation is recommended to guarantee proper fit, security, and efficiency. Inappropriate installation can result in future issues.
